Heads up: if the Lintrock baseline file in the Quarrow repo drifts from main, CI fails with a "stale baseline" error even when the code is fine. Quick fix is to regenerate the baseline on a clean checkout and re-push. If a customer build is blocked, confirm the failing run matches the token below before escalating.

build token for yadug-yagag: htk21_c863c33eb8b82c0c9c152

## Configuration

Texlift sniffs encoding on uploaded text files before indexing. Defaults: UTF-8 assumed, BOM honored, fallback to the `TEXLIFT_FALLBACK_CHARSET` value (default `windows-1252`). Set `TEXLIFT_STRICT=1` to reject ambiguous files instead of guessing. Confidence threshold is `TEXLIFT_DETECT_MIN` (0–100, default 70). All settings live in `.env` at repo root; restart the worker after edits. Detection telemetry ships to the Corvane dashboard, which requires authentication. Put the dashboard credential on the line below.

secret setting of tajof-bahif: COURIER_KEY3=65d

## Vendoring Fonts

All third-party fonts for the Brindlekit UI live in `assets/fonts/vendor`. Never pull fonts at build time; vendor them with license files alongside. Run `fontcheck` before committing — it verifies hashes against the manifest. Updates go through a dedicated PR with the license diff attached. The original foundry archives are kept in an encrypted bundle on the release share for audit purposes. To extract that bundle, use the recovery passphrase below.

vault phrase of fafop-hahop = ralys-kasion-normir-belix-silys-fendor